Breaking Bad (2008)

Overview

Walter White, a New Mexico chemistry teacher, is diagnosed with Stage III cancer and given a prognosis of only two years left to live. He becomes filled with a sense of fearlessness and an unrelenting desire to secure his family's financial future at any cost as he enters the dangerous world of drugs and crime.

Detailed Bias Analysis

Analyzing...
Center

Primary

Breaking Bad is a character-driven crime drama primarily exploring the moral decay of an individual and the devastating consequences of his choices, rather than explicitly promoting a specific political ideology or offering a political solution to societal problems.

The series features a diverse cast that reflects its setting, without explicitly recasting traditionally white roles for DEI purposes. Its narrative critically examines the choices and transformation of a traditional male protagonist, but it does not center on explicit DEI themes or broadly critique traditional identities.
